Title: What Backs One's Critical Points of View-A Probe into Wang Xiaoming's Literary Criticism
Abstract: A critic's stand of criticizing is generally influenced by the political and cultural environment he lives in, but as far as Wang Xiaoming is concerned, the influence is incarnated as the life experience of the scholar himself rather than as the fetters that come from outside world. Thus Wang has more than once emphasized upon personal experience and artistic perception, which he considers as the cornerstone for literary criticism and writing of literary history.
